Dodge Eyes 2027 NASCAR Cup Return, Joining Four‑Manufacturer Lineup

Dodge is poised to re‑enter NASCAR’s premier series in 2027, bringing the total number of manufacturers back to four for the first time since 2012. The move hinges on progress in car and engine development, a new alliance with Kaulig Racing, and NASCAR’s decision to keep the charter pool at 36 teams.

NASCAR’s 2026 Chase: Who’s In, Who’s On the Bubble

NASCAR’s 2026 playoff format, branded as the Chase, will bring together the 16 drivers who have accumulated the most points during the regular season. Points are reset before the final stretch, and nine races remain before the playoff field is set.

Prime Video’s NASCAR Audience Gains Momentum in Second Season

Prime Video's NASCAR coverage drew 2.29 million average viewers in its second season, a 6% rise year‑over‑year, while attracting the youngest median age among traditional broadcasters. The data, bolstered by Big Data metrics, highlights a shifting media landscape where streaming services are increasingly competitive with established networks.

NASCAR strips bumper foam for short‑track races in 2026

NASCAR is set to delete foam from its Cup Series front and rear bumpers at North Wilkesboro, Richmond, Bristol and Martinsville next season, a move driven by driver feedback to heighten crash effects and curb the ‘bumper‑car’ feel. The change spotlights the track’s first points‑paying event since 1996.
